- The distance between Ajiro, Japan and Xankandi, Azerbaijan is approximately 7,775 km or 4,831 mi.
- To reach Ajiro in this distance one would set out from Xankandi bearing 60.6°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Ajiro bearing 125.4° or SE .
- Ajiro has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Xankandi has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Ajiro is in or near the warm temperate wet forest biome whereas Xankandi is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 5.9 °C (10.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.9 °C (1.6°F) less in Ajiro. The continentality subtype is semicont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1327.5 mm (52.3 in) more which is equivalent to 1327.5 l/m² (32.58 US gal/ft²) or 13,275,000 l/ha (1,419,186 US gal/ac) more. About 3 5/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.9° higher in Ajiro than in Xankandi.
